No. 2 Hoosiers Head to Rutgers on Friday
10/18/2018 10:57:00 AM | Men's Soccer
BLOOMINGTON, Ind. – The No. 2-ranked Indiana University men's soccer team will head east to Piscataway, N.J. to face Big Ten rival Rutgers on Friday night at Yurcak Field.
The match is scheduled for a 7:00 p.m. ET start and will be streamed live on BTN Plus. Live stats for the match can be found at IUHoosiers.com.
SETTING THE SCENE
• The Hoosiers enter the match coming off a 3-0 win over Butler on Tuesday night. Justin Rennicks, Timmy Mehl and Spencer Glass all scored goals for the Hoosiers in the victory.
• The Hoosiers are unbeaten in the team's last 33 matches against Big Ten opponents, posting a record of 20-0-13. Indiana's last loss to a league foe was at Ohio State on Oct. 10, 2015.
• Andrew Gutman leads the Hoosiers with eight goals, while Trevor Swartz has recorded a Big Ten-best 10 assists on the season.
SCOUTING THE SCARLET KNIGHTS
• The Rutgers Scarlet Knights enter Friday night's match with the Hoosiers with an overall record of 4-9-1.
• Rutgers sits in a tie for sixth place in the Big Ten standings with a record of 2-4.
• The Scarlet Knights enter the game with IU winners of their last two matches, posting wins over Northwestern (2-1) and Lafayette (4-1).
• Jordan Hall leads the team and the Big Ten with 12 goals on the season, while Miles Hackett has a team-high four assists on the year.
• Rutgers has scored 21 goals on the season while surrendering 34.
SERIES HISTORY
• In the overall series between the Hoosiers and the Scarlet Knights, Indiana leads Rutgers, 7-2-2.
• The Hoosiers are 4-0-1 all-time in Piscataway, N.J.
• After a 0-0 draw at Rutgers in 2016, IU took down the Scarlet Knights, 5-0, in Bloomington last season.
• Cory Thomas had a brace in that match, while Timmy Mehl, Austin Panchot and Thomas Warr also scored goals for the Hoosiers.
BIG TEN STREAK
• The Hoosiers are unbeaten in the team's last 33 matches against Big Ten opponents, posting a record of 20-0-13.
• Indiana's last loss to a league foe was at Ohio State on Oct. 10, 2015.
• During that stretch, IU is 6-0-6 in road matches.
5-0 START IN BIG TEN PLAY
• The Hoosiers are 5-0 in Big Ten play for the first time since the 2002 season.
• Indiana went a perfect 6-0 in Big Ten play in 2002.
• IU was last unbeaten in the team's first six league matches in 2003, when they went 5-0-1.
SWARTZ DISHING OUT THE ASSISTS
• Trevor Swartz leads the Hoosiers and the Big Ten with 10 assists on the season.
• The redshirt senior ranks second in the NCAA, just one behind Alex Greive of Northern Kentucky.
• Swartz's 10 assists are the most for any Hoosier in a season since A.J. Corrado had 12 in 2012.
GUTMAN LEADS IU PAST MARYLAND
• Andrew Gutman scored two goal, including the match-winner with just 18 seconds left in regulation, to lead IU over Maryland on Oct. 10.
• Gutman's winner with 18 seconds left is the latest match-winner for the Hoosiers in regulation since Will Bruin's goal with 11 seconds remaining in a 3-2 win at Penn State on Sept. 24, 2010.
• IU's win over Maryland was the team's first since 2004.
BALANCED ATTACK
• Through 14 matches this season, Indiana has had nine different players score goals, led by Andrew Gutman with eight.
• 13 different players have tallied assists, led by Trevor Swartz (10), and Spencer Glass (6).
• In 2017, 12 different players scored goals, while 15 had assists.
UP NEXT
• The No. 2-ranked Hoosiers will head to Columbus, Ohio on Oct. 24 to face Big Ten rival Ohio State at 7:00 p.m. ET.
